@stellaestudio/css-productard

Ready2order Design System - Foundation specific CSS styles for productard component

Install package

After installing npm or yarn, you can install @stellaestudio/css-productard with this command:

# with npm
npm i -S @stellaestudio/css-productard

# with yarn
yarn add @stellaestudio/css-productard

Or you can also install it with a CDN like unpkg.com:

<link rel="stylesheet" href="https://unpkg.com/@stellaestudio/css-productard" />

Install fonts

Roboto & Roboto Condensed

Shown below is a sample link markup used to load from a CDN:

<link
  rel="stylesheet"
  href="https://fonts.googleapis.com/css2?family=Roboto:wght@400;700&family=Roboto+Condensed:ital,wght@0,400;0,700;1,700&display=swap"
/>

You can also do it via CSS Import:

@import url('https://fonts.googleapis.com/css2?family=Roboto:wght@400;700&family=Roboto+Condensed:ital,wght@0,400;0,700;1,700&display=swap');

Otherwise, you can install them with typeface:

# with npm
npm i -S typeface-roboto typeface-roboto-condensed

# with yarn
yarn add typeface-roboto typeface-roboto-condensed

Then, you can import them in your entry-point:

import 'typeface-roboto';
import 'typeface-roboto-condensed';

Usage

Once you have installed this package, you just have to import CSS styles!

Without theming

If you don't need different themes, you can choose the specific CSS package without CSS variables.

With a bundler that supports CSS imports in JS files:

import '@stellaestudio/css-productard/dist/index.css';

Otherwise include it in your HTML file:

<link
  rel="stylesheet"
  href="./node_modules/@stellaestudio/css-productard/dist/index.css"
/>

With theming

If you need different themes, you can choose the specific CSS package with CSS variables. For this, be sure to install & import @stellaestudio/css-design-tokens before:

# with npm
npm i -S @stellaestudio/css-design-tokens

# with yarn
yarn add @stellaestudio/css-design-tokens

Or you can also install it with a CDN like unpkg.com:

<link
  rel="stylesheet"
  href="https://unpkg.com/@stellaestudio/css-design-tokens"
/>

With a bundler that supports CSS imports in JS files:

import '@stellaestudio/css-design-tokens/dist/index.css';
import '@stellaestudio/css-productard/dist/index-with-vars.css';

Otherwise include it in your HTML file:

<link
  rel="stylesheet"
  href="./node_modules/@stellaestudio/css-design-tokens/dist/index.css"
/>
<link
  rel="stylesheet"
  href="./node_modules/@stellaestudio/css-productard/dist/index-with-vars.css"
/>

Base 10 support

If your project uses the mathematical trick of basing the value of 1rem equals 10px, there is also an index-base10 output within the dist folder of this package.
